First and foremost, you should consider switching to a better fitting bra. Tight bands can make the fat look worse than it is. Make sure your bra is the right size, and preferably has a wider back panel to provide extra coverage and support. Secondly, you can add a few targeted exercises that focus on your shoulder and back muscles into your daily routine. This can help keep the bra fat at bay.
You can also reduce the amount of excess fat you have in places like your back and sides by changing up your diet and eating habits. Some foods might be making you gain weight faster than others. Cut back on carbs, sweet treats and dairy products, and add more lean meat and low-calorie vegetables to your diet for better results.
